본문 바로가기

[오라클 레퍼런스 함수] ROUND (date) - 날짜 반올림

by ㅇㅍㅍ 2023. 8. 16.
[오라클 레퍼런스 함수] ROUND (date) - 날짜 반올림
728x90

 

ROUND (date)

 

구문

ROUND(date [, fmt ])

 

목적

ROUND 함수는 지정한 형식 모델 fmt에 의해 지정된 단위로 date를 반올림합니다. 이 함수는 NLS_CALENDAR 세션 파라미터에 민감하지 않습니다. 이 함수는 그레고리안 달력의 규칙에 따라 작동합니다. 반환되는 값은 항상 DATE 데이터 유형입니다. date를 다른 datetime 데이터 유형으로 지정하더라도 항상 DATE로 반환됩니다. 만약 fmt를 생략하면 date가 가장 가까운 날짜(day)로 반올림됩니다. date 식은 DATE 값으로 해석되어야 합니다.

 

참고:

"ROUND and TRUNC Date Functions"에서는 fmt에 사용할 수 있는 허용된 형식 모델을 설명합니다.

 

예제

다음 예제는 날짜를 다음 해의 첫 번째 날로 반올림하는 예제입니다.

SELECT ROUND (TO_DATE ('27-OCT-00'),'YEAR')
   "New Year" FROM DUAL;
 
New Year
---------
01-JAN-01

 


출처: 오라클 레퍼런스

원문 링크: Oracle ROUND (date) 함수 문서

 

반응형

댓글